Omnia Nightclub at Caesars Palace will host its first New Year’s Eve celebration with Calvin Harris in the DJ booth.
General admission tickets for the one-night celebration are some of the most expensive on the Strip, starting at nearly $240 for males and $150 for females after taxes and fees. Table and bottle service will cost thousands per person.
For comparison, tickets to Electric Daisy Carnival (EDC) cost around $130 per day (nearly $400 for three days).
At Hakkasan, Omnia’s sister venue, Tiesto will ring in the new year. GA tickets there are currently priced at $183 for males and $91 for females including taxes and fees.
